- Abstract
OBJECTIVE: In this study, we aimed to investigate the effects of 2% lidocaine gel only and 2% lidocaine gel-diclofenac combination on pain in male patients undergoing flexible cystoscopy. MATERIALS-METHODS: Records of male patients who underwent flexible cystoscopy for lower urinary system symptoms and bladder tumour contol cystoscopy between 04/2016 and 04/2017 were reviewed. Patients with active urinary infection, urethral stricture, addtional procedures during cystoscopy like biopsy, catheter withdrawal or insertion and sensory neurological defects were not included in the study. Patients were diveded into 2 groups according to analgesia applied. 116 patients in group I were treated with 2% lidocaine gel, patients in group II were treated with 2% lidocaine gel and intramuscular diclofenac. In the gel group, 10 cc of 2% lidocaine gel was instilled into the urethra 15 min before the procedure and immediately before the procedure. In the other group, intramuscular 75 mg diclofenac was applied half an hour before the 2% lidocaine gel instillation. All operations were performed by the same urologist. VAS scores were filled after procedure and groups were compared. RESULTS: The mean age of the patients in Group I was 61±13,1years and 59±13,2 years in Group II (p = 0,060). The mean duration of the procedure was 341±42,7 in Group I and 342±51,1 in Group II (p = 0,586). There was a statistically significant difference between the groups in pain scores (group I: 6,1±2,5, group II: 4,3±1,7, p <0.001). CONCLUSION: Intravenous administration of diclofenac, which is performed half a hour before the use of 2% lidocaine gel in men with flexible cystoscopy, provides more effective analgesia than urethral gel alone.
